Displayed below are the facts and figures for the Medina Central School District collected for the year 2012.
This school district oversees the following schools:
Fall Enrollment | 1,828 pupils |
---|---|
State | New York |
County | Orleans County |
Core-Based Statistical Area (CBSA) | Rochester, NY |
Combined Statistical Area (CSA) | Rochester-Batavia-Seneca Falls, NY |
